Philosopher, lived in same period as sima guang/ wang an shi, but not a household name/ not as famous. Developed idea of qi (some confucians/ non-confucians who used it, not necessarily a confucian idea) Qi = vital energy, material force, breath - used in philosophy and in scientific thinking. Used concept of qi as basis for ethical arguments, there are an eternal cycle of matter, and that matter is qi. Qi comes out of great void (recycling house where qi is constantly churning and bubbling, out of great void comes qi in particular forms) Qi can refer to anything animate and or inanimate. Qi, after used up, will be recycled in the great void. Description/definition :cheng hao and cheng yi, early neo-confucian philosophers who helped develop metaphysical concepts of li (principle) and qi (material force) Contemporary, mature, similar to zhu xi, talk about metaphysics. Cheng hao & cheng yi = cheng brothers. Nephews of zhang zai, furthered idea of qi.
